Detector type
Contact
Motion
Glass breakage
Defines the type of the selected detector.
Only the text message in the display units will
be oriented towards this setting.
The detector is of contact type, e. g. a win-
dow contact.
The detector is a motion sensor.
The detector is a glass breakage sensor.
Only active if "input type = "immediate detec-
tor" or "delayed detector"
All other inputs are of contact type.
Input active at
0
1
Defines the polarity of the selected detector
input.
The detector is active at an object value of
"0".
The detector is active at an object value of
"1".
